Job Title: Senior Social Worker - Safeguarding and Support
Location: Tameside, Greater Manchester
Pay Rate: £39.00 per hour

Liquid Personnel is recruiting a dedicated and experienced Senior Social Worker to join its client’s Safeguarding and Support Team based in Tameside, Greater Manchester This team is responsible for managing Child in Need, Child Protection, Pre-Proceedings, and Court Matters, offering a dynamic and rewarding environment for skilled professionals.

The role is primarily office-based, with some flexibility for remote working, subject to agreement with the Team Manager The preferred working pattern is across five days per week

What will your responsibilities be?

  • Carry out assessments of children in need, including those in need of protection and cared-for children
  • Coordinate service provision to meet assessed needs
  • Conduct reviews and statutory visits in line with service procedures
  • Undertake direct work with children and families
  • Promote and respect children’s identity needs, including cultural, religious, and linguistic backgrounds
  • Build meaningful relationships with children, parents, and carers to encourage full participation
  • Support the development of parents and carers to achieve best outcomes
  • Collaborate with colleagues and partner agencies
  • Prepare and present written and oral reports to Panels, Courts, and other agencies
  • Maintain accurate and up-to-date records
  • Attend regular supervision and actively participate in reflective practice
  • Engage in training and Continuing Professional Development
  • Adhere to statutory regulations and Council policies
  • Contribute to service evaluation and policy development

Qualifications & Experience:

To be successful in this role you must have,

  • Social Work England registration
  • Degree in Social Work or equivalent
  • Post-qualified experience in statutory children’s services
  • Full UK driving licence
  • Ability to provide 5 years of references and account for any employment gaps
